The Lamar IV A in Ledgewick community offers a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om open design. Upgrades include upgraded granite countertops, upgraded fireplace profile, 16" ceramic tile flooring, and more! Special Features: double vanity, separate shower, garden tub, and walk-in closet in the master suite, crown molding, recessed can lighting in the kitchen, walk-in pantry, kitchen island, covered rear patio, Frigidaire stainless appliance package, granite counters with undermount sinks, maple cabinets with hardware throughout, electric fireplace, Venetian bronze plumbing fixtures, smoke and carbon monoxide detectors, insulated garage door with two remotes, landscaping package, architectural 30-year shingles, and more! Energy Efficient Features: Rheem electric water heater, Vinyl Low E MI windows, radiant barrier roof decking, and more! * Gold Fortified Certified Home *
